Chapter 29 : The First Knight’s Oath

A man stood before those who looked at him, holding a sword with a blue ripple.

The first knight of the Blue Dragon Church. Jonan called himself that.

He conveyed to the village chief and the residents exactly what his god had said: the existence of the religion, the priestess God had chosen, and even the reason for his position.

The residents, who heard everything, represented their feelings with silence.

Only the village chief could speak to Jonan, who had conveyed God’s will.

“······And the Dragon God said He would not abandon us.”

“He said if we do not betray Him.”

Humans betraying God? Such a thing cannot happen. But suddenly, a thought crossed the village chief’s mind.

Why did the Dragon God, who handles all things, specifically say those words?

Could it be that, in the past, such a thing had happened?

“·········!”

Various thoughts full of questions flooded the village chief’s mind, fitting together like a puzzle.

The hostility he had shown to himself and Jonan when Lester’s gang attacked the Dragon God, the unfamiliar behavior he sometimes felt, the gaze that seemed to miss something, and so on······.

‘Could it be that the Dragon God, in the distant past, to His believers···?’

The Dark Ages, the Age of Heaven, the Ancient Age… Or the Age of Mythology, when even transcendental gods like Rehel, the god of light, lived and moved with their bodies.

Did the Dragon God, who saved them, experience something like this in the past?

So when He misunderstood the will of the village, was He so angry?

“It was like that······.”

And now, He, who had been hurt by humans, was trying to give them another chance.

The village chief was convinced of this.

“Jonan, no, the first knight of Him······”

Jonan tried to stop the village chief, who knelt before him, but the village chief’s will was firm.

Jonan, and his daughter, Rachel, who would become His priestess, were the ones who would wash away the sins committed by their ancestors.

No matter what! The village had to work together to treat them.

“You are the person chosen by the Dragon God. As a mere believer who has decided to follow Him, I must, of course, treat you with respect.”

At the village chief’s words, the villagers, who had been watching the situation in bewilderment, began to kneel one by one.

Half of them thought that they should follow the wise village chief.

“Jonan, the glorious first knight!!”

“Sir Knight! Look over here!”

“The first knight of the Blue Dragon Church! You’ve turned Estel Village upside down!”

The other half were those who wanted to tease Jonan, whose face had turned red.

Of course, it wasn’t that there was no respect for the Dragon God in their hearts. However, they wanted to relieve the tension of Jonan, who was awkward in front of them despite receiving His choice.

Jonan was worried that he might receive some envy and jealousy after receiving his position from his god.

But the residents were rather blessing him and Rachel. Thanks to that, Jonan was able to barely overcome his embarrassment.

“So, what does He want?”

“Since Sir Ras was killed, He wanted to receive their oath first, before the Count’s family noticed.”

“That’s what I thought······.”

“So He told me to persuade Sir Failer, and then He went to the north mountain.”

“North mountain? ······Wait, isn’t that where the magic stone came out! You let Him go there alone? You’re the first knight, aren’t you?!”

“How can I follow when He flew into the sky before I could even notice······.”

“Still, if you became a knight, you should serve your master! What are you doing here!”

“·········.”

‘Didn’t you say you would treat me as the first knight···?’

Of course, he didn’t want to be treated, but he didn’t want to be scolded either. At the same time, Jonan was resentful.

He would have escorted Him if he could. Of course, it’s ridiculous to say that he’s escorting a god, but his heart was full of loyalty, more than that of a knight.

“Chief, the Dragon God told Jonan to do something. Even if he could follow, he wouldn’t have been able to. Ah, I should call him Sir Knight, not Jonan, right?”

“Everyone, just call me comfortably······.”

The village chief, who was strongly convinced that the Dragon God had been hurt in the past, was emotional.

In the end, it took several people, including Gaiser, to calm him down.

“Then you’re planning to leave for the city soon?”

“I’m planning to stop by the house, get ready, and leave right away. Since it’s something He directly ordered, I can’t be late.”

“You thought well.”

Then, a small object among the residents jumped up to Jonan.

“I’m going too!!”

“Rachel?”

The hem of the white one-piece dress that she had been wearing since the first official meeting with the Dragon God fluttered. Jonan, who barely caught Rachel as she flew into the air, moved his gaze to where she had jumped.

His wife, Sophie, was getting up from the ground with an awkward smile.

‘She was kneeling together···?’

“Daddy.”

“Huh?”

“I’m going too!”

“Where?”

“Following Daddy!”

“Rachel, Daddy is going because the Dragon told him to, so······.”

“I know! I’m going!”

Rachel held Jonan’s clothes tightly with both hands and puffed out her cheeks. Jonan was momentarily tempted by his daughter’s aegyo, but soon thought of his god and cleared his throat.

“No.”

“······.”

As if she hadn’t expected Jonan’s refusal, Rachel’s mouth dropped open.

Her face hardened as if she had seen something shocking, and then her face crumpled like the last appearance of a betrayed soldier.

“I’m going too······!”

“No. Daddy isn’t going to play. He’s going to work.”

“I know! But I want to go too···!”

As Jonan and Rachel’s arguments went back and forth, Rachel’s voice gradually became watery.

Later, Jonan felt complicated as his daughter even sniffled, but he had to refuse for her safety.

‘If something goes wrong, even my daughter could get hurt.’

Rachel is the child who will become the Dragon God’s Miko. No, she’s practically already a Miko.

This meant that Rachel was no longer just Jonan’s daughter. She was the child of both Jonan and Sophie, and also the child of the Dragon God.

His daughter was no longer his own. The god he served also cherished her, and he had a duty to protect his daughter more than ever before.

So Jonan tried to ignore his heart for his daughter and maintained a firm appearance, even through her tantrums.

But then, Rachel’s supporter appeared.

“Honey······.”

“Yes, Sophie. You take care of Rachel······.”

“Just go together.”

“···?”

“Rachel wants to go. Our daughter, who was chosen by the Dragon God!”

“No, what······.”

Jonan, who knew his wife’s heart, which cherished their daughter, was even more embarrassed by her words.

But she wasn’t the only one supporting Rachel.

“Yes, take her with you.”

“Chief···?”

“Jonan, I know what you’re worried about. It’s because she’s your child, but you’re also protecting her because she’s a child chosen by the Dragon God.”

The village chief looked at Jonan intently. Jonan could see the wisdom he sometimes felt in the eyes of the elderly village chief.

“But conversely, Rachel is a child chosen by God. What she wants and what she wants to do may be related to Him.”

“······!”

“Surely Rachel might help you. Right now, it may seem like just a child’s stubbornness, but the will of God may be asleep in it.”

“······But.”

“Besides, the Dragon God hasn’t disappeared, has He? If He went to see the north mountain, He will be in the barony, and if it’s Him, He will be able to come to you and Rachel in an instant. Then wouldn’t it be safe enough in His hands?”

When the village chief said that, Jonan’s heart began to lean little by little.

It wouldn’t have been possible if it was just a word to accept Rachel’s tantrum, but it was different because he mentioned God.

‘I am the first knight, but in the end, I am a knight to protect Rachel.’

The important thing was not himself, but his daughter.

Jonan eventually decided to take Rachel with him.

“There will be God’s will.”

And he followed the words that the priests mumbled every day without realizing it.

Rachel smiled brightly as she saw Jonan suddenly allowing her to accompany him.

‘I’m going to play!’

A father who firmly believes that it is God’s will, and a daughter who is excited to go play.

A little later, the appearance of Jonan and Rachel, who finished their preparations, began to move away from the village.

From the sky, looking down, the appearance of the Craystist Barony can be described as:

A natural fortress.

The north and west were surrounded by mountains, the south had a large river, and the east was surrounded by the ocean. And a huge plain filled the space between them, with a city, including the Count’s mansion, in the middle of it.

Being only in Estel Village and the forest, and then seeing a city, one can see how unique its scale is.

Surrounded by gray walls, the inside shows a large structure, in a rough rectangular shape, but with rounded-off edges. To the North, one can see the Count’s Mansion.

The Count’s mansion was built on the north side of the city, with another layer on the ramparts like a white woman wearing a gray robe.

I was looking down at all of that from a high altitude, where even clouds couldn’t hold a fistful of it, right above the city.

It seems I had to come up here to reduce confusion because I was moving during the day.

‘The overall atmosphere is gloomy.’

The large plain near Estel Village had been rained on by my ability, so many grains were grown.

But the rest of the barony, except for that place, was very desolate.

It seems it hasn’t rained overall this year, as the land presumed to be next to the barony is in a similar situation.

If I appear at any time from next spring to summer and sprinkle rain, the residents of the barony will serve me with open arms.

Right now, even a grown-up man like Dren was crying.

I’m sure I’ll be able to receive more love from many farmer uncles.

So it didn’t feel too difficult to win the hearts of the residents of the territory.

‘The problem is the Count.’

It is also related to the killing of the knight, but experts are essential to control the residents.

Even in modern society, many new recruits with a lot of experience are welcomed with open arms.

Besides, the nobleman with good character according to Jonan’s official?

If so, I need to approach it a little more carefully.

‘So I’m going to the north mountain now.’

I am now going to the north mountain of the barony to cure the illness of the daughter of Count Craystist, Aria Craystist.

Since I don’t know about the disease called Maseokhwa, I thought I might be able to find out something if I investigate the magic stone, which is the cause of it.

As mentioned earlier, the north and west of the barony were surrounded by several mountains, but I could tell at a glance where the Count family had an accident.

Unlike the surrounding mountains, which were dyed brown, there was one bare mountain that revealed rocks and piles of dirt.

One side of the mountain was greatly cut off as if a huge landslide had occurred, and as a result, a part of the forest near the mountain was covered with dirt.

It seems the Count did not take care of it and left it alone after the accident and his daughter fell ill.

‘People living nearby······ no.’

It would be so. There was a landslide, and an ominous mineral called a magic stone came out, so how can you live still?

I confirmed that there were no people, and I quickly landed near the mountain.

Perhaps the animals also know the horror of magic stones; there were no sounds of animals in the forest where I landed.

When I noticed a strange energy mixed in that silence, what the Count resented so much appeared in front of me.

[······Magic stone.]

A dark red disaster, magic stones were scattered here and there in the forest.
